The Best Time to Visit Palm Springs: Understanding the Weather Patterns
Palm Springs is located in the Sonoran Desert, which means it experiences a hot and dry climate. The city’s weather is characterized by very little rainfall, with an average annual precipitation of just 4.2 inches. The temperature varies greatly throughout the year, with summer being the hottest and winter being the coolest.

Spring (March to May) and fall (September to November) are the shoulder seasons in Palm Springs, with temperatures ranging from 60°F (16°C) to 90°F (32°C). These seasons offer a comfortable climate, making them ideal for outdoor activities like hiking, biking, and golfing. The crowds are smaller compared to summer, and prices for accommodations and tourist attractions are more reasonable.
